Bessent Floats “Unprecedented” Affiliates Rule Suspension, Global Investigations Review

October 30, 2025

Partner Michael Huneke spoke with Global Investigations Review about the statement by Treasury Secretary Bessent that the United States would suspend the Bureau of Industry and Security’s new 50% export control rule.

Mike noted that the rule “seems to have had some value in the trade negotiations” and “was viewed at least by our administration as a counterweight to the rare earths controls and strategic minerals controls that the Chinese government had put out.”

“Everyone should expect the administration will see this as something that gave it value, and so they’re not eradicating it from the rules. They’re just suspending its application, and so it very easily could be snapped back,” Mike said.
